Average Teacher Salary in Onaway Area Community School District
The average teacher salary in Onaway Area Community School District is $49,218.
| Grade Level | Average | 10th percentile | 25th percentile | Median | 75th percentile | 90th percentile |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| Pre-school | $22,670 | $15,650 | $15,870 | $18,450 | $27,920 | $35,640 |
| Kindergarten | $54,970 | $42,560 | $48,900 | $55,190 | $61,390 | $68,630 |
| Elementary | $55,640 | $41,720 | $50,560 | $56,930 | $63,490 | $69,420 |
| Middle school | $56,050 | $36,350 | $44,520 | $57,840 | $67,520 | $76,220 |
| High school | $56,760 | $40,540 | $50,450 | $59,060 | $64,920 | $69,500 |

General Facts
- Staff: 88
- Full time teachers: 46
- Pupil to teacher ratio: 13 to 1
- Teacher assistants (instructional aides): 7
- Instructional Coordinators: 2
- Elementary Teachers: 17
- Kindergarten Teachers: 4
- Pre-K Teachers: 0
- High School Teachers: 20
- Pre-K to 12 Students: 742
Financial Statistics for Onaway Area Community School District
Revenue
- Revenue from local sources: $3,344,000
- Revenue from state sources: $3,647,000
- Revenue from federal sources: $990,000
- Total revenue: $7,981,000
Expenses
- Expenditures on instruction: $4,533,000
- Expenditures on teacher salary: $3,938,000
- Expenditures on teacher benefits: $2,104,000
- Expenditures per student: $94,000
- Total expenditures: $7,672,000
Breakdown of Teacher Salary Expenses
- Teacher salary expenses on regular education: $2,067,000
- Teacher salary expenses on special education: $219,000
- Teacher salary expenses on vocational education: $0
